Output 07b33c0639bae0e3f06e80c717a5367e8f58c2bcca86ac783093a42293ba5c25:0

value
120808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d25f389107343378e7dab8fac3a8481b41f2be55 OP_EQUAL
address
3LsMttxXzQa4qbQZaheqLTa5WMxSFFkKi9
transaction
07b33c0639bae0e3f06e80c717a5367e8f58c2bcca86ac783093a42293ba5c25
confirmations
122196
spent
true